one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a method on-line through which a long URL may be transformed right into a shorter, extra manageable form. This shortened URL redirects to the initial long URL when frequented. Services like Bitly and TinyURL are well-recognised samples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the arrival of social media marketing platforms like Twitter, where character limitations for posts produced it hard to share lengthy URLs.

Outside of social media, URL shorteners are beneficial in marketing strategies, email messages, and printed media wherever lengthy URLs can be cumbersome.

2. Core Factors of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ener normally contains the following elements:

Internet Interface: This can be the entrance-conclude component where by users can enter their extended URLs and receive shortened variations. It might be a simple type over a web page.
Database: A database is important to retail store the mapping in between the initial lengthy URL along with the shortened Model.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L choices like MongoDB may be used.
Redirection Logic: This is actually the backend logic that normally takes the quick URL and redirects the consumer into the corresponding prolonged URL. This logic is frequently carried out in the online server or an software layer.
API: Many URL shorteners offer an API to ensure that third-bash apps can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the first long URLs.
three. Planning the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ing a lengthy URL into a short a person. Many strategies might be employed, for instance:

Hashing: The lengthy URL might be hashed into a fixed-sizing string, which serves because the shorter URL. Having said that, hash collisions (distinctive URLs leading to the same hash) must be managed.
Base62 Encoding: 1 prevalent approach is to make use of Base62 encoding (which employs 62 characters: 0-9, A-Z, along with a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ds towards the entry while in the databases. This process ensures that the limited URL is as brief as you possibly can.
Random String Generation: One more approach is always to create a random string of a hard and fast length (e.g., six figures) and check if it’s currently in use while in the databases. If not, it’s assigned for the lengthy URL.
four. Database Management
The databases schema for a URL shortener is frequently simple, with two Key fields:

ID: A singular identifier for each URL entry.
Very long URL: The initial URL that needs to be shortened.
Limited URL/Slug: The short version of the URL, often stored as a singular string.
In addition to these, it is advisable to retail store metadata such as the development day, expiration day, and the quantity of instances the brief URL continues to be accessed.

five. Dealing with Redirection
Redirection is often a important Element of the URL shortener's Procedure. Each time a consumer clicks on a short URL, the support ought to swiftly retrieve the original URL in the database and redirect the consumer making use of an HTTP 301 (lasting redirect) or 302 (short term redirect) standing code.

Effectiveness is key below, as the process really should be practically instantaneous. Techniques like database indexing and caching (e.g., working with Redis or Memcached) could be used to hurry up the retrieval method.

six. Stability Factors
Stability is a substantial worry in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ener can be abused to spread malicious inbound links. Implementing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-occasion stability providers to examine URLs in advance of shortening them can mitigate this risk.
Spam Prevention: Charge restricting and CAPTCHA can reduce abuse by spammers trying to make A large number of small URLs.
seven. Scalability
Given that the URL shortener grows, it may need to handle an incredible number of URLs and redirect requests. This needs a scalable architecture, potentially invol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ute targeted visitors throughout numerous servers to manage high loads.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ases that will sc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Independent issues like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into various expert services to boost sc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ners usually give analytics to track how often a brief URL is clicked, the place the website traffic is coming from, together with other valuable metrics. This needs logging Every redirect And maybe integrating with analytics platforms.
